At issue was whether he violated Rule 8 that governs the intended swing.<\/p>\n<p>DeChambeau was seen waving his arms and pointing in clear frustration. Officials eventually deemed a section of grass behind the ball was tamped down that might have affected his backswing on the shot.<\/p>\n<p>DeChambeau made bogey on the hole, which became a triple bogey. His score went from a 66 to a 68. Instead of one shot behind, he was three shots behind and tied for fifth.
